Jude Anthany Joseph's directorial '2018: Everyone Is A Hero' has impressed the audience and critics with the excellent performance by the star cast, direction and music. The movie depicts the devastating 2018 floods in Kerala and how people came together to survive this natural calamity. '2018' is still running in theatres, however, as per reports, the movie will release on OTT in June 2023.
2018 OTT Release Date:
According to a report by OTT Play, SonyLiv has bagged the OTT rights of '2018' and the movie is expected to release on OTT by June 9, 2023.
The movie stars Kunchacko Boban, Tovino Thomas and Asif Ali in the lead role with Vineeth Sreenivasan, Aparna Balamurali, Kalaiyarasan, Narain, Lal, Indrans, Aju Varghese, Tanvi Ram, Sshivada, and Gauthami Nair in pivotal roles.

At an event, Tovino talked about the positive response received by his film. He said, "To get such overwhelmingly positive reviews for a film we shot mostly soaked in water is an amazing feeling. I can’t think of a single film that garnered 100% positive reviews on social media before. Maybe because this is a film every Malayalee feels close to his/her heart. We feel an emotional attachment to the film."
He added, "I remember crying when I read the script. But I didn’t tell anyone. Jude would be all over the location enacting the scenes for us. I remember waiting to go home once the sun comes out only to have a raincoat-clad Jude standing in water, writing down some scenes on a piece of paper that needs to be shot."
On the work front, Tovino Thomas will star in 'Ajayante Randam Moshanam' along with Krithi Shetty, Aishwarya Rajesh, Surabhi Lakshmi and Basil Joseph in the lead roles.
The movie is written by Sujith Nambiar and directed by Jithin Laal and Tovino Thomas will be seen in a triple role. The film's cinematography is handled by Jomon T. John and the music is composed by Dhibu Nainan Thomas.
Tovino was recently seen in 'Neelavelicham' along with Rima Kallingal, Roshan Mathew, Shine Tom Chacko, Rajesh Madhavan, Abhiram Radhakrishnan and Pramod Veliyanad. The movie is based on Vaikom Muhammad Basheer's popular short story of the same name.
